DDoS protection capacity requirements depend on your infrastructure size and threat profile. Gcore's multi-Tbps capacity serves as the benchmark for enterprise protection, handling attacks that regularly exceed 1-3 Tbps in 2025. E-commerce platforms and financial services typically require 500 Gbps to 2+ Tbps capacity to absorb volumetric floods without service degradation. Mid-market organizations need 100-500 Gbps for adequate protection against common attack vectors. Small businesses can start with 10-50 Gbps capacity but should ensure their provider can burst to higher thresholds during incidents. Consider that modern multi-vector attacks combine volumetric floods with application-layer attacks, requiring both bandwidth capacity and intelligent filtering. Comprehensive DDoS mitigation stops three primary attack categories: Volumetric attacks (UDP floods, ICMP floods, DNS amplification, NTP reflection) overwhelm bandwidth with high packet rates, requiring multi-Tbps scrubbing capacity like Gcore provides. Protocol attacks (SYN floods, fragmented packet attacks, Ping of Death, Smurf DDoS) exploit weaknesses in Layer 3 and Layer 4, consuming server resources and connection state tables through stateful inspection and connection validation. Application-layer attacks (HTTP floods, Slowloris, DNS query floods, SSL/TLS exhaustion) target web servers and applications with seemingly legitimate requests, requiring behavioral analysis and rate limiting. Modern DDoS mitigation must handle multi-vector attacks that combine these categories simultaneously.
